Welcome to Project X!

Project X is a Horde, World of Warcraft guild on the Drenden realm.

We are a family guild of mature players. We are all a close knit family, not just a team, that likes to have fun together. After all, it is a game!

We don't like to be classified as any type of guild.  We just do what feels right to us.  Some might say we are casual or med-core (not mediocre!!).  We do raid, but we aren't a raiding guild.  There are varying levels of raiding teams to suit everyone's tastes.  We are casual, but we are serious as well.  If you are used to your standard every day raiding guild but just want to raid less days, we'll drive you nuts.  We have a unique way of doing things that works well for us.  We don't get held back by, "you can't do it that way."  or, "it has to be done this way."  Often times we make our own strategies and have been successful at most things that we have attempted.

We really are a family, not just a group of players that happen to share a guild tag. We have players that are extremely active and on most of the day, every day.  We have players who log on a couple times a week.  We have people in between.  As long as you are courteous and interact with the other members, you can play the game in your own way.  However, if we schedule instance runs or raids, we fully expect those members who signed up to show up and to be prepared. We want to raid 2 to 3 times a week for approximately 3 to 4 hours a night. We will not tell you what class to play or what spec you should be.

Because of our very vague definition, we try to offer a little bit of everything.  The guild events are divided into five basic groups: level 20-74 instancing, level 75+ instancing, raiding, PvP and finally social events.  Members can pick and choose which events they want to attend.  But what this means is that while we have a few members focused on end-game and high level raiding, our lower levels and those not interested in raiding are not left behind.  It also means that you can do things by yourself and still be in the guild, you can join one of our councils and help lead the guild, or you can just show up to events and have fun.  We highly encourage participation in guild events, but it is never mandatory.
